
One Health and Outbreak Surveillance Symposium
I managed to attend part of this very well attended symposium which was held on 13th July at University Town. It was organized by my Saw Swee Hock School of Public Health colleague Dr. Vincent Pang and his CIDER team, along with the Agri-Food & Veterinary Authority of Singapore (AVA). There were prominent speakers from local as well as international institutions. The plenary lecture was delivered by Prof Dirk Pfeiffer from the City University of Hong Kong.
A great quote from a fellow attendee: “One take back from the seminar for me was that be it science or policy, we should challenge ourselves to have a holistic approach, rather than a reductionist approach when we all have individual goals and try to “align” them.”
